Hospitality & Tourism Salaries in Eindhoven, Netherlands

Salaries for Hospitality & Tourism jobs in Eindhoven. Minimum wage in Netherlands: €14.71/hr (2026)

Entry level
€2,548 /month gross
€14.71 /hour
Specialist / Lead
€3,949 /month gross
€22.80 /hour

Salaries vary by company, region and experience. All amounts are gross (before tax). Holiday allowance (8%) is added on top.

Hospitality & Tourism salaries in Eindhoven typically range from €2,000 to €3,200 gross monthly for entry-level positions, with experienced staff earning up to €4,000 or more. Factors influencing pay include experience, language skills, certifications, and shift premiums, especially for weekend or night shifts. Premiums are often offered for roles during peak periods or for specialized services, rewarding employees for their additional efforts.

Non-salary benefits are commonly included, such as holiday allowances, pension contributions, and travel reimbursement. Many employers offer training opportunities for skill enhancement, and some companies provide staff discounts or social events. Working in Hospitality & Tourism

Working in Hospitality & Tourism in Eindhoven generally involves flexible schedules, including day, evening, and weekend shifts, especially during peak tourist seasons. Employees may work in hotels, restaurants, event venues, or travel agencies, handling guest services, reservations, event planning, or food and beverage operations. The work environment is professional yet welcoming, emphasizing excellent customer service and teamwork, with opportunities for overtime for those seeking additional income.

Dutch labor laws and collective labor agreements (CAO) in the hospitality sector protect workers’ rights. Employees are entitled to regulated working hours, paid holidays, and safe working conditions. Overtime is typically compensated, and there are strict safety standards to ensure well-being. Employees also enjoy statutory holiday allowances and access to training programs to enhance skills and career development.
Starting in entry-level roles such as front desk staff, housekeeping, or food service, you can quickly gain experience and move into supervisory positions. With proven skills and dedication, progression to team leader or manager roles in hotels, restaurants, or tourism companies is achievable within a few years. Developing multilingual abilities and gaining certifications in hospitality management can accelerate your career growth.

Advanced roles include event manager, hotel director, or specialized positions like concierge or tourism development officer. Building a strong skill set in customer service, language proficiency, and operational management improves chances for promotion. Additional certifications in hospitality, safety, or marketing can distinguish you as a top professional, opening doors to leadership and strategic roles in Eindhoven’s thriving tourism scene.

FAQ — Hospitality & Tourism Jobs in Eindhoven

Most hospitality roles in Eindhoven require good interpersonal skills, with some positions needing specific certifications like food safety or language skills. For many entry-level jobs, a minimum of secondary education is sufficient, but experience and certifications can enhance your prospects, especially for supervisory roles.
Non-EU nationals generally require a valid work permit or residence permit to work in Eindhoven. EU citizens have the right to work without additional permits. Employers usually assist with the permit application process, and the Dutch government provides clear guidance for international workers.
Salaries range from €2,000 to €4,000 gross per month depending on role, experience, and certifications. Entry-level positions start around €2,000, while experienced or specialized staff can earn higher wages, especially with shift premiums or managerial responsibilities.
Housing prices in Eindhoven vary but are generally competitive compared to larger Dutch cities. Many international employees find options in shared apartments or company accommodations. It is advisable to start your search early and consider local rental agencies or online platforms.
English is widely spoken in the hospitality sector in Eindhoven, ensuring smooth communication for international staff. Dutch language skills are helpful for daily life and career advancement but are not mandatory for many entry-level positions.
Applications are typically submitted online through company websites, job portals, or recruitment agencies specializing in hospitality. Prepare a tailored CV highlighting relevant experience and certifications. Interviews are usually flexible and may be conducted in person or remotely.
